'This is your deal, your mess, your failure', Miliband tells Johnson

Former Labour leader Ed Miliband has excoriated Boris Johnson in the House of Commons, telling the UK prime minister that his Brexit plan is "a mess" and "a failure." Video: UK Parliament TV

Oscars 2025 highlights

A highlight selection of speeches from the 2025 Oscar winners for Best Director; Best Picture, Best Actress; Best Actor, and Best Documentary.